Hot-Hitting Prospect Powers Career Night

Sacramento, Calif. - Casey Schmitt, the San Francisco Giants' top third base prospect, had a career night at the plate on Friday, going 3-for-5 with a home run and six RBIs in the River Cats' 11-4 win over the Reno Aces. It was Schmitt's first professional grand slam, and his six RBIs were a career high.

Schmitt Heating Up at Triple-A

Schmitt, who was promoted to Triple-A earlier this month, is now hitting .321 with two home runs and 14 RBIs in 18 games for the River Cats. He has also drawn 12 walks and struck out just 10 times.

The Giants are excited about Schmitt's progress, and they believe he has the potential to be a major league star. He is a good hitter with power and a good eye at the plate, and he also has good speed and fielding skills.

Schmitt is expected to continue to develop in Triple-A for the rest of the season, and he could be called up to the majors later this year if he continues to perform well.
